Gideon is moderately more affordable than Willow Springs, with a 13.5% lower cost of living index. Gideon scores 54 compared to 63 for Willow Springs,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Willow Springs can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

On the housing front, median rent in Gideon is $584/month compared to $716/month in Willow Springs — a 18% difference. Home values follow the same pattern: Gideon is more affordable at $54,000 median vs $108,300.

Median household income in Gideon is $51,667 compared to $43,125 in Willow Springs (+19.8%). Gideon off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power. Looking at affordability, residents of Gideon spend roughly 13.6% of their income on rent, less than the 19.9% in Willow Springs.
